How they compare
Sweden currently reports 68.89 % against 66.71 % in Senegal, a difference of 2.18 %.
Across all 34 years both countries report, Sweden has been ahead every year.
Senegal ranks 148th and Sweden ranks 146th of 207 countries.
Sweden has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ions indicators disseminates indicators on sectoral shares of total national gre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ions as well as three indicators of emissions intensity: per capita emissions; emissions per value of agricultural production; and emissions per area of agricultural land.
